Transaction 178107b77d23e312aa0c92697bd74e2f07936514347013b259985a88f17323c2

1 Input
2 Outputs
  • 178107b77d23e312aa0c92697bd74e2f07936514347013b259985a88f17323c2:0
  • value  52277917
    address  17KgPo2jdcxHLfnMyYCqA1zVWg9WHbF1fc
  • 178107b77d23e312aa0c92697bd74e2f07936514347013b259985a88f17323c2:1
  • value  828920
    address  1JmH4c1XG2nu69ivhfa8cjd7qnrhi9Evvd